Output c5e15d074fa51a342e74e623f17d47f7edfca8849ba28636031a0b44bdbd98b2:0

value
2628724239
script pubkey
OP_0 OP_PUSHBYTES_20 8f9f8ad022d233dfb97cd85cbb7ceb1f890c5774
address
tb1q370c45pz6gealwtumpwtkl8tr7ysc4m57zy60h
transaction
c5e15d074fa51a342e74e623f17d47f7edfca8849ba28636031a0b44bdbd98b2
confirmations
106330
spent
true